CynergisTek Releases Redspin Annual Report on the State of Cybersecurity in Healthcare
CynergisTek™,
an Auxilio company (NYSE MKT: AUXO), and industry leader in health
information privacy, compliance and cybersecurity, today announced the
release of Redspin's annual cybersecurity report titled, Breach
Report 2016: Protected Health Information (PHI). The seventh annual
report provides in-depth analysis of the causes of PHI breaches reported
to the Department of Health and Human Services and the overall state of
cybersecurity in healthcare.

The report revealed a 320 percent increase in the number of healthcare
providers victimized by hackers in 2016, and that 81 percent of records
breached in 2016 resulted from hacking attacks specifically.
Additionally, 2016 marked the first time a U.S. hospital had been the
victim of ransomware, defined as a type of malware that encrypts data
and holds it hostage until a ransom demand is met. While several large
healthcare organizations were targeted by hackers in 2016, the majority
of attacks occurred at smaller clinics.
"Healthcare providers have become the primary targets of malicious
hackers, and their attacks are becoming increasingly sophisticated and
disruptive to operations," said Dan Berger, Vice President at
CynergisTek. "The dramatic increase in hacking attacks in 2016, coupled
with the large number of patient records compromised in those incidents,
points to a pressing need for providers to take a much more proactive
and comprehensive approach to protecting their information assets in
2017 and beyond."
Additional findings of the 2016 Breach Report include:
-
325 large breaches of PHI, compromising 16,612,985 individual patient
records
-
3,620,000 breached patient records in the year's single largest
incident
-
40 percent of large breach incidents involved unauthorized
access/disclosure
